The Origins of the Recipe

The breakfast taco hails from the Tex-Mex cuisine, which blends hearty Mexican flavors with the comforts of Southern American fare. While traditional breakfast tacos often feature eggs, sausage, and cheese, the rise of plant-based eating has inspired many to explore the potential of tofu as a breakfast protein. Scrambled tofu mimics the texture and flavor of scrambled eggs and can absorb various spices and flavors, making it a popular choice among vegans and non-vegans alike. This recipe marries this age-old taco tradition with modern plant-based culinary practices, providing a fresh and wholesome start to your day!

Ingredients

Here’s what you’ll need to make Scrambled Tofu Breakfast Tacos for 4-6 people. The following ingredients are packed with flavor and will have everyone asking for seconds!

Ingredient Quantity
Firm tofu 1 block (14 oz)
Olive oil 1 tablespoon
Onion 1 small, diced
Garlic 2 cloves, minced
Red bell pepper 1, diced
Ground cumin 1 teaspoon
Turmeric powder 1/2 teaspoon
Chili powder 1/2 teaspoon
Salt to taste
Black pepper to taste
Tortillas (corn or flour) 8 small
Fresh cilantro for garnish
Avocado 1, sliced (optional)
Hot sauce for serving (optional)

Step-by-Step Directions

Now that you have your ingredients ready, let’s get cooking! Follow these simple steps to create your scrumptious scrambled tofu breakfast tacos:

Step 1: Prepare the Tofu

Begin by pressing your firm tofu to remove excess moisture. Wrap the block in a clean kitchen towel or paper towel and place a heavy skillet or pot on top for about 10 minutes.

Step 2: Sauté the Vegetables

In a large skillet, heat the olive oil over medium heat. Add the diced onion and cook until it becomes translucent, about 5 minutes. Next, add the minced garlic and diced red bell pepper. Sauté for another 3-4 minutes until the pepper softens.

Step 3: Crumble the Tofu

After pressing the tofu, crumble it into bite-sized pieces using your hands or a fork. Add the crumbled tofu to the skillet, stirring well to combine with the sautéed vegetables.

Step 4: Season the Mixture

Sprinkle the ground cumin, turmeric powder, chili powder, salt, and black pepper over the tofu mixture. Stir well to ensure everything is evenly seasoned. Cook for an additional 5-7 minutes, allowing the tofu to absorb the flavors.

Step 5: Warm the Tortillas

While the tofu is sizzling, heat your tortillas in a separate skillet over low heat for about 30 seconds on each side, or until warm and pliable. This will enhance their flavor and make them easier to fold!

Step 6: Assemble the Tacos

Ready to serve? Grab a warmed tortilla, spoon a generous amount of scrambled tofu into the center, and top with fresh cilantro and avocado slices if desired. Drizzle with hot sauce for an extra kick!

Step 7: Enjoy!

Repeat the assembly process for the remaining tortillas. Your delicious scrambled tofu breakfast tacos are now ready to be devoured! Share with family and friends or keep them all to yourself—no judgment here!

FAQ

1. Can I prepare the scrambled tofu mixture ahead of time?

Absolutely! You can prepare the scrambled tofu filling a day ahead and store it in an airtight container in the refrigerator. Just reheat it on the stove before serving. The flavors may actually deepen and improve overnight!

2. Can I customize the recipe?

Definitely! This recipe is very versatile. Feel free to add your favorite vegetables such as spinach, zucchini, or mushrooms. You can also change the spices to suit your taste, or try adding some nutritional yeast for a cheesy flavor!

3. What can I serve with scrambled tofu breakfast tacos?

These tacos pair wonderfully with fresh fruit, a side of black beans, or a simple green salad. You could also consider offering a variety of toppings, such as salsa, pico de gallo, or plant-based sour cream, to make your meal even more enjoyable.
